AWS Infrastructure Services owns the design, planning, delivery, and operation of all AWS global infrastructure, responsible for keeping the cloud running. This involves supporting all AWS data centers and the associated servers, storage, networking, power, and cooling equipment to ensure continual customer access to innovation. The team works on the most challenging problems, with thousands of variables impacting the supply chain. You will join a diverse team of software, hardware, and network engineers, supply chain specialists, security experts, operations managers, and other vital roles, collaborating across AWS to deliver the highest standards for safety and security while providing seemingly infinite capacity at the lowest possible cost. Amazon Web Services (AWS) provides a highly reliable, scalable, and low-cost cloud platform. The AWS Infrastructure Supply Chain & Procurement (ISCaP) organization works to deliver cutting-edge solutions to source, build and maintain socially responsible data center supply chains. A TIPM II is responsible for managing a small or existing infrastructure technology program, successfully delivering infrastructure builds that may require modification from defined templates to meet program goals, working independently and seeking guidance as needed.
